The Mask of Zorro (1998)

No one has seen his face... but everyone ... knows this mark.

The Mask of Zorro (1998) poster

It has been twenty years since Don Diego de la Vega fought Spanish oppression in Alta California as the legendary romantic hero, Zorro. Having escaped from prison he transforms troubled bandit Alejandro into his successor, in order to foil the plans of the tyrannical Don Rafael Montero who robbed him of his freedom, his wife and his precious daughter.

Director: Martin Campbell
Genre: Action, Adventure
Runtime: 136 min
Release Date:

Cast

Screenplay

Music: James Horner
Cinematography: Phil Meheux
Editing: Thom Noble
Production: TriStar Pictures, Amblin Entertainment, Zorro Productions, Global Entertainment Productions
Country: United States of America, Germany
Language: English, Español
Budget: $95M
Box Office: $250M
